PostSubject: Beautiful cattle dog free to loving home   26/01/10, 04:29 pm

We have a beautiful three year old Cattle dog named Sally who we need to find a new home for. Sally is desexed, vaccinated, micro chipped, house trained, well behaved, loving and excellent company. She is also well socialised with other animals, though she suffers from jealousy issues when living with another dog. We inherited Sally from my father when she was eight months old, and we already had a 12 month old Boxer named Lucy at the time. Sally has become increasingly jealous of and aggressive towards Lucy, and has even started growling at us when she feels we're giving Lucy more attention. So we've made the heart breaking decision to try and find a good home for Sally where she is the only dog. Sally has not been tested with small children but has loved playing with those aged 10 and over. Sally loves to play with her frisbee, throwing it around the yard and chasing after it, and adores going for a walk so would be a fabulous friend to have while you're out exercising.
